What approaches do people here use for upgrading Fedora installations? I'm assuming that one wants to upgrade, even if only for curiosity.
You don't mention the procedure that I use. I have two RAID devices that I use for root filesystems (including /home). At any given time, one of them is the production system, and the other one is usually the previous version of Red Hat Linux/Fedora Core. When the time comes to "upgrade", I do a fresh install on the "non-production" device, which becomes the new production system. Then I selectively copy files and directories from the previous system to the new one. Since the old system stays around for a long time, there's next to no chance that I'll forget to migrate anything.
This is more labor intensive, but it has the advantage that it avoids the build up of "cruft" that can occur when one constantly upgrades.
